JAKARTA - The current electrification move cannot be dammed, several manufacturers have established themselves to welcome the new era by presenting more EV models. One of the manufacturers committed to this is BMW.

In Indonesia, this German manufacturer has introduced several EV models, including iX, i4, i7, and other products. Since its introduction, some of these cars have received positive responses from several circles.

This is evidenced by the proceeds from sales obtained by BMW Astra, as the official BMW distributor in Indonesia, over the past few times. They noted that currently EV sales in Indonesia are led by iX.

"For the electrification segment, it is still led by iX. Even though in the market we have provided i4, i8, and i7 in Indonesia," said Sanfrantis Tanu, as Chief Executive of BMW Astra, to VOI, Tuesday, October 17.

"We can't mention the numbers. However, what is certain is that i4 sales are below iX at this time," explained Sanfrantis.

For specifications, BMW iX is equipped with an electric motor that can generate 326 dk of power and 630 Nm of torque. With this power, BMW's latest SAV is capable of traveling from 0 to 100 km/h within 6.1 seconds with a maximum speed of 200 km/hour.

The battery embedded in BMW iX is Lithium-ion with a capacity of 76.6 kWh. The distance this car can take is 390 km in a full battery state.

Present with a single variant for the Indonesian market, namely iX xDrive40 Sport, the electric-powered SUV is priced at IDR 2.43 billion OTR Jakarta.

Globally, BMW Group has recorded sales of 246,867 units, an increase of 93 percent from the previous year. Of course, the company is confident that in this segment it will produce sales achievements that exceed last year. As an illustration, BMW Group book 433,795 units in sales of electrified vehicles in 2022.
